New Steps of CINVU to Advance Collaborations with Oman
- 2025/01/08
CINVU and Oman have embarked on new steps to achieve their vision of bilateral cooperation, which will result in innovations in education and research and the transfer of knowledge and technology. This approach stems from the outcomes of the working meeting between Dr. Ali Karimi Morid, Executive Strategic Deputy and Head of the Permanent Secretariat of CINVU, and Mr. Ahmed bin Khamis Al-Qatiti, Director of International Cooperation of the Ministry of Higher Education, Scientific Research, and Innovation of Oman.
According to the CINVU Public Relations Report, Oman's utilization of the educational and knowledge-based capabilities of CINVU's Energy Department, particularly the transfer of energy industry technologies and the dynamism of this country's universities in the 4th General Assembly of CINVU, is part of the planned programs in this process.
The Executive Strategic Deputy of CINVU announced that the collaborations will focus on the active role of Oman's universities in the CINVU Plus SuperApp (the first academic super-application in the Islamic world) and the establishment of the International Smart University of CINVU (Super University).
The bilateral cooperation program between CINVU and Oman is the result of the meeting between the Secretary General of CINVU and the Minister of Higher Education, Scientific Research, and Innovation of Oman. This meeting took place in October 2023 within the framework of the visit of senior CINVU officials at the official invitation of the Ministry of Higher Education, Scientific Research, and Innovation of Oman.
Under the policies of Oman's Vision 2040 document, the country possesses significant capabilities to achieve the status of a regional hub. This policy framework encompasses a range of knowledge-based economy programs that require education and technology transfer.

It is worth mentioning that the COMSTECH Inter-Islamic Network on Virtual Universities (CINVU) is an international educational, research, knowledge-based, and technology network affiliated with the Ministerial Standing Committee on Scientific and Technological Cooperation of the Organization of Islamic Cooperation (COMSTECH), which is hosted by the Ministry of Science, Research, and Technology of the Islamic Republic of Iran. With the idea of creating educational equity, CINVU is a base for expanding universal public education based on smart and online technology that by networking of capacities, uses the power of education, research, innovation, and technology, in line with the approach of helping to empower and advance the countries of the Islamic world.
